Description: |
Suitable for those interested in reading research, this book explores the historical underpinnings of important topics such as phonics, family literacy, fluency, guided reading, children's literature, vocabulary and spelling, comprehension, teacher education, content area reading, remedial and clinical reading, and the reading process. |
Synopsis: |
Here's the ideal resource for anyone interested in reading research: a concise yet comprehensive review of a half-century of research, trends, and issues that have shaped current classroom practices.Presented in a reader-friendly style, this volume explores the historical underpinnings of important topics such as phonics, family literacy, fluency, guided reading, children's literature, vocabulary and spelling, comprehension, teacher education, content area reading, remedial and clinical reading, and the reading process.Some of the top names in each of these disciplines share their insights and perspectives by reviewing landmark studies and examining the major political and social pressures that have influenced policy and practice over the years."Essential Readings" lists will help you focus on "must reads" within each topic, and extensive reference lists offer a more comprehensive review of the important literature in each topic area. |
